feat: add Qdrant _faces collection embedding push
- Add qdrant_faces.py utility module for _faces collection operations - Modify face_processor.py to push embeddings to Qdrant (CoreML extraction re-enabled) - Modify store_traced_faces.py to update trace_id in Qdrant after face tracking - Collection schema: 512D vectors, Cosine distance, fixed name '_faces' - Payload: file_uuid, frame, trace_id, bbox, confidence, identity_id/uuid, stranger_id - Batch size: 100 (default), configurable via QDRANT_BATCH_SIZE env var - Error handling: face_processor.py exits with error if Qdrant push fails
